ABSTRACT

Plants are the primary source of energy in the biosphere and are therefore the basis of all life on land (19), in fresh water and in the oceans (20). They also sustain life by providing food, shelter and oxygen and play a fundamental role in regulating world climate. For humankind plants provide a great deal more: timber and medicines, fibres and dyes, spices and beverages, oils and fuels. They sustain us spiritually, too, by clothing the landscape and beautifying our parks and gardens (21), as well as the wild places (4, 10, 16).
